Ingredients

  • 1 cup silken tofu (adds creaminess and protein)
  • 1/2 cup melted chocolate (vegan if desired) (provides richness and flavor)
  • 2 tablespoons honey (or maple syrup for a vegan option) (adds sweetness)
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ract (optional) (enhances flavor)
  • Pinch of salt (balances sweetness)

How to Make Healthy Protein Packed Dessert

Step 1. Begin by preparing your ingredients. Measure 1 cup of silken tofu and place it in a mixing bowl. Silken tofu is key for creating a smooth and creamy texture in this dessert. Ensure there are no lumps in the tofu as you proceed.

Step 2. Next, add 1/2 cup of melted chocolate into the bowl with the tofu. If you prefer a vegan option, make sure to use vegan chocolate. Mixing these two ingredients will create a rich base. Use a whisk or spoon to combine them well, paying attention to achieve a uniform mixture.

Step 3. To sweeten the mixture, add 2 tablespoons of honey or maple syrup to the bowl. This will enhance the dessert’s overall flavor. Stir gently to incorporate it fully into the chocolate and tofu blend while ensuring the sweetness is evenly distributed.

Step 4. If you like, add 1 teaspoon of vanilla extract for a flavor boost. While this step is optional, it can make a delightful difference. Mix it in carefully to maintain the smooth texture of the mixture; you want every bite to be uniform.

Step 5. A pinch of salt is next. This will balance out the sweetness and enhance the chocolate flavor. Stir the mixture once more, ensuring the salt is well-incorporated. The final texture should be smooth and creamy, free of any gritty bits.

Step 6. Once everything is well combined, you can taste the mixture. Adjust sweetness if needed by adding a bit more honey or maple syrup. You want it just right for your palate. When you’re satisfied with the flavor, it’s ready to transfer.

Step 7. Pour the mixture into serving bowls or a storage container. The dessert can be served immediately or chilled in the refrigerator to enhance the flavors. If you choose to chill it, allow it to sit for at least an hour to develop a thicker texture.

Step 8. Finally, serve the healthy protein packed dessert straight from the fridge or at room temperature, depending on your preference. This dessert can stand alone or be garnished with berries or nuts if you’d like that extra touch. Enjoy with a sense of satisfaction, knowing you’ve made a nourishing treat.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  1. Using firm tofu instead of silken tofu: Firm tofu will create a gritty texture that doesn’t blend well. Stick with silken tofu to ensure a creamy dessert.
  2. Not melting the chocolate properly: Chocolate can seize if overheated. Melt it slowly to maintain its smooth texture, which is crucial for this recipe.
  3. Skipping the salt: A pinch of salt balances the sweetness. Omitting it can lead to a flat-tasting dessert.
  4. Not chilling the dessert: Serving immediately can lead to a runnier texture. Allowing it to chill helps it firm up nicely.
  5. Using low-quality chocolate: The chocolate flavor is the star of this dessert. Using low-quality chocolate can dull the overall taste.
  6. Failing to adjust sweetness: Everyone’s taste is different. Always taste and adjust the sweetness before chilling to ensure it meets your preference.

Variations & Substitutions

For a different take on this healthy protein packed dessert, consider using flavored extracts instead of vanilla, such as almond or peppermint. You can also experiment with adding spices like cinnamon or nutmeg for warmth. For a more decadent version, fold in small chunks of dark chocolate or nuts to add texture. If you’re looking for a fruitier dessert, consider mixing in pureed fruit like bananas or berries during the blending stage.

Storage & Reheating

Store this dessert in an airtight container in the refrigerator for optimal flavor and texture. It will last about 3 to 5 days, making it convenient for snacking throughout the week. If you’d like to keep it longer, consider freezing it in individual portions. To enjoy later, simply let it thaw in the refrigerator overnight. For the best texture, serve it chilled or let it sit at room temperature for a short while before enjoying.
